Title
An algebraic method to decide the deduction problem in many-valued propositional calculus

Abstract
We show that there is a polynomial over the rational number field Q corresponding to a given propositional formula in a given many-valued logic. Then, to decide whether a propositional formula can be deduced from a finite set of such formulas (deduction problem), we only need to decide whether the polynomial vanishes on an algebraic variety which is related to this formula set. By decomposing this algebraic variety, an algorithm to decide this problem is given
